South Carolina Rural Provider Incentive Grant Program

To address the maldistribution of healthcare providers in South Carolina, the Rural Provider Incentive Program provides financial incentives to qualified healthcare providers who contract to practice in rural and underserved areas for up to 4 years.

 Physicians

 • Practicing in counties with populations less than 50,000 could receive up to $25,000 per year • Practicing in rural areas of other counties or working in federally qualified health centers in urban areas could receive up to $15,000 per year

Geriatric Physician Loan Forgiveness

Geriatric Physician Loan Forgiveness

Established in 2005, the Geriatric Physician Loan Forgiveness Program was created to encourage physicians who are completing, or have completed, fellowships in geriatrics and/or geriatric psychiatry to practice in South Carolina by helping them repay their medical school debt. (South Carolina 43-21-200)

  • In exchange for the commitment to practice geriatric medicine in South Carolina for at least five years, eligible doctors selected by the Geriatric Physician Loan Forgiveness Advisory Board receive $35,000 to repay their medical school debt.
  • The Geriatric Physician Loan Advisory Board is composed of a representative from: the Medical University of South Carolina; the Medical University of the University of South Carolina; the South Carolina Commission on Higher Education; the South Carolina Medical Association and; a physician who has previously received the award.   
  • The Geriatric Physician Loan Forgiveness Program was the first loan forgiveness program for geriatricians in the nation.

Virginia State Loan Repayment Program

The Commonwealth of Virginia (the Commonwealth) currently participates in the Health Resources and Services Administration, Bureau of Clinician Recruitment and Service (BCRS) Grants to States for Loan Repayment. This VA-SLRP is operated by the Virginia Department of Health-Office of Health Equity (VDH-OHE) providing an incentive to qualified medical, nursing, dental, behavioral health, and pharmaceutical (pharmacists) professionals in return for a minimum of two (2) years of service at an eligible practice site in one of the federally designated Health Professional Shortage Areas (HPSAs) in a qualified field of practice in Virginia. VA-SLRP requires a dollar-for-dollar match from the community/Commonwealth of Virginia. The Commonwealth of Virginia will now pay the full match for eligible applicants who are selected by the advisory committee. The maximum award for a four (4) year commitment is $140,000 and shall be for a qualifying educational loan. After the application deadline, a thorough review is conducted in order of the application receipt date to determine initial eligibility; an advisory committee determines final eligibility. Priority VA-SLRP awards are given based on the HPSA scores for counties/cities/populations in Virginia and HRSA requirements, as well as the scoring rubric for equitable distribution. All approvals are based on the availability of funds. The participant shall meet and fulfill all requirements to be eligible for the VA-SLRP.

Louisiana State Loan Repayment Program

What is the Louisiana State Loan Repayment Program?

Healthcare professionals serving in health professional shortage areas (HPSA) across the state may be eligible for Louisiana’s State Loan Repayment Program. This program repays governmental or commercial educational loans in exchange for serving in rural and underserved facilities.

GBHCW Loan Repayment Programs

About GBHCW Loan Repayment Programs

The Georgia Board of Health Care Workforce (GBHCW) administers service-cancelable loan repayment programs to support:

  • Physicians
  • Dentists
  • Physician Assistants
  • Advanced Practice Registered Nurses
  • Behavioral Health Providers
  • Nurse Faculty

These programs assist in repaying debt incurred for tuition, fees, and other expenses related to completing eligible health professional degrees. Recipients must commit to full-time service in a Georgia county approved by the Board.

Florida Reimbursement Assistance for Medical Education (FRAME)

About FRAME

The goal of the Florida Reimbursement Assistance for Medical Education (FRAME) program is to encourage healthcare professionals to work in underserved areas of Florida by providing financial assistance to help repay their medical education loans. 

Eligible Practitioners

  • Physicians with primary care specialties, including psychiatrists
  • Physician Assistants (PA)
  • Advanced Practice Registered Nurses (APRN)
  • Autonomous APRNs (AAPRN)
  • Licensed Practical Nurses (LPN)
  • Registered Nurses (RN)
  • Licensed clinical social workers, marriage and family therapists, mental health counselors, and psychologists
  • Dentists
  • Dental Hygienists
